Northrop Grumman Mission Systems would like you to join our team as a Sr. Principal Cyber Software Engineer. Places of performance for this position are Annapolis Junction MD, San Antonio TX, Aurora CO, and Carey, NC.

What You’ll Get to Do:

Provides custom software design and development of CNO tools and techniques. Designs and develops end-to-end data flow and tasking into CNO tools developed.

Provides/authors documentation, participate in design, code, and software readiness reviews in accordance with the Government's software development procedures and processes. The Level 2 CNO Analyst/Programmer shall possess the following capabilities: Program in Assembly, C, C++, Java, Perl, or Python.

Develop Windows applications using Visual Studio or .NET environments; UNIX applications using make files or comparable build environments; or, Embedded or mobile platform development using proprietary, GOTS, or open-source build environments. Provide/author documentation, participate in design, code, and software readiness reviews as prescribed by the Government's software development procedures and processes.

Design and develop end-to-end data flow and tasking for CNO tools developed.

Provide/author documentation, design, code, and software readiness reviews as prescribed by the Government's software development procedures and processes.

Provide/author and participate in technical presentations on assigned projects.

Basic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ree and experience must be in computer science, information systems, or network engineering with 8 years of experience, Masters degree with 6 years of experience, PhD with 4 years of experience.
  • Experience in programming with CNO Tools and techniques.
  • Experience using network sockets programming, including developing packet-level programs, expert packet-level understanding of IP, TCP, and application-level protocols.
  • Software development experience in one or more of the following: 1. Windows application using Visual Studio or.NET environments, or 2. Unix/Linux applications using make files or comparable build environments.
Preferred Qualifications:
  • Experience analyzing user requirements to derive software design and performance requirements
  • Software analysis or reverse engineering
  • CNO development concepts
  • Unit testing frameworks and practices
